Frequently Asked Questions about New Hamilton Apartments

What is the Cheapest New apartment in Hamilton?

Currently the most affordable New Apartment in Hamilton is at 10 Bay Student Residence listed at $1,416.

How much is the average rent for a New Hamilton Apartment?

The average rent for a New Apartment in Hamilton is $2,337.

What is the largest New Hamilton Apartment for rent?

Today's New apartment with the most square footage in Hamilton is a 1,379 square feet unit starting from $1,710 at Regency on Main.

What is the average size for Hamilton New Apartments for rent?

The average size for a New rental in Hamilton is currently at 606 sq ft.
